Handover: Driftline SDK parity (Marek → Sola)

Kotlin SDK lags the Swift one on batch uploads and offline retry. Parity tracker lives in the Driftline wiki. Don't add features to one without filing a parity ticket. Signing test builds needs the shared certstore, which unlocks with the recovery passphrase below.

strongbox words: oliael-gilax-lamael

## Deployment — Stackbird Catalogue Importer

This service ingests MARC exports from the Fernhollow library consortium and writes normalized records into the catalogue store. For the security review: imports run in a sandboxed worker with no outbound network access, and uploaded files are size-capped and type-checked before parsing. Bad records go to a quarantine bucket, not the main index. Deploys are weekly; secrets come from the vault sidecar, nothing baked into images. Everything else is driven by the config block below.

settings of bajof-yagag:
[quenael]
port = 5672
region = west-2
host = quenael.qirvanworks.corp
timeout_ms = 1500
retries = 2

Drift found in Shrinkray, our batch image-resize CLI. CI runners use the checked-in defaults; the Pemberton build boxes carry a locally patched config with higher concurrency and a different JPEG quality floor, producing inconsistent artifacts between environments. Thumbnails from CI and build boxes no longer match byte-for-byte, breaking snapshot tests. Proposed fix: commit a single canonical config and remove local overrides. Reviewer, please confirm the canonical values below match intent.

service settings:
ralael:
  pin: 7453
  tenant: zorath
  seal: seal_087806e4
  metrics_host: metrics.ralael.paliqworks.example
  standby_team: fraath
  escalation: praok-istiel
  nonce: 10e083